Special Districts have unique challenges in a hybrid or remote work environment. There are proven benefits of this work arrangement, and each district must determine which approach makes the most sense in the context of their culture, service, and overall purpose. This session will address steps to do just that. Statistically, those working virtually are 35 percent more productive, yet many districts require hands-on, public-facing work that cannot be accomplished remotely. The engine that will drive today’s altered work environment lies with the staff and the mindful strategies of supervisors and managers. This session offers managers techniques to carry the district into the productive and satisfying work environment that maintains employee engagement within a culture of trust.

To analyze and identify methods to maximize the benefits of a changed workplace.
To discover what issues may arise in managing the transition to a blended workplace.
To learn practical methods and approaches to address these issues.
To understand how flexibility and autonomy drive employee engagement and job satisfaction.
To embrace an approach to management that is proven to elicit employee engagement and job ownership.
To uncover the value and importance of trust in your organization by discovering behaviors and actions that generate trust – and those that diminish it.
Create an action plan to cultivate a culture of trust in your workplace
